Hackers are exploiting recently patched WordPress bugs, putting millions of websites at risk

Our take

Recent security updates to WordPress address critical vulnerabilities that malicious actors are actively exploiting. Two significant flaws now patched presented opportunities for remote website takeover, potentially impacting tens of millions of sites. Cybersecurity experts confirm this risk, highlighting the urgency of ensuring all WordPress installations are updated immediately. The issue isn't simply about WordPress itself; it points to a larger trend in software security. Many organizations and individuals operate under the misconception that once a patch is released, the threat is neutralized. In reality, the delay in applying these patches, often due to technical complexities, resource constraints, or simply a lack of awareness, creates a significant opening for exploitation. This is further complicated by the sheer number of WordPress plugins and themes in use, many of which are poorly maintained and contain security flaws. The decentralized nature of the WordPress ecosystem, while a strength in terms of flexibility and customization, also presents a challenge for ensuring consistent security standards across all implementations.
